Considering the weather and the economy, I think Billy did an outstanding job again. The event was very special as we got to see some of our old friends. People like Gino Montrone, Frank Talarico, Phil Fillapone, Tom Caruso, Frank Lach, Frank Buckley, Joey Calabro, John Emmons, Mark Tangus, and Kurt Berger represent the best the sport has to offer and their awards certainly signify that. The awards for Sharkey and Dave P. were also well deserved. Add to that Iconic "legends" like John De'lia, Pete Myer, Richie Powers, Johnny Tomlinson, and Joey Imprescia and you know the ingredients were there for an outstanding event. I know I am forgetting some of you and for that I apologise.....

Once again we had the opportunity to announce the video, and help Billy with hosting the awards...alawys a fun "gig". And I must point out that the Pickering boys have become some of the best cameramen I have ever worked with ( and "By chance" ;) one of them managed to be on board the "King of the Hudson" hull, Doc Shmid's beautiful 36 Skater "Catisfaction", for great video footage). The amount of development I have seen these young men experience is truly amazing and I no longer will think of them as Danny's "kids". Believe me they are as creative as anyone out there....and better than most.
